GM Careers – Entry Level Paint Engineer Rotational In Roanoke

Website General Motors

Job Description:

The career level process engineer, able to work autonomously with occasional guidance from supervision. Skilled in equipment/tooling alternatives, sequence, and flow of operations for the effective utilization of personnel, material, machines, and facilities necessary to produce parts. Work is performed in a centralized manufacturing engineering activity or assembly/plant activity where creativity and initiative is exercised as well as independent judgment.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for value-added systems from exit of Body Shop through shipping of finished vehicle
  • Develop tools to improve program/project management
  • Coordinates machinery upgrade projects
  • Analyze product, process, and technology to craft best methods to paint & assemble vehicles, and protect the manufacturing process
  • Assists maintenance personnel in operation and maintenance of specialized equipment
  • Troubleshoots special maintenance and equipment problems
  • Recommend and validate improvement for existing processes
  • Assists in the design and building of tools and equipment
  • Programming of manufacturing technology
  • Support development of cybersecurity tools for manufacturing
